Q: Is 343,544,333 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 343,544,333 is not a prime number.

Why is 343,544,333 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 343544333 can be evenly divided by 1 11 31,231,303 and 343,544,333, with no remainder.

Since 343,544,333 cannot be divided by just 1 and 343,544,333, it is not a prime number.
